Output 89d6b998c414d53d1e541f6cdb9c36fa39c1d66a16bccc491b84f67a3f0a4faa:2

value
304025
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 370be80ca6864950ab6e21bcb227a57e974c2103 OP_EQUALVERIFY OP_CHECKSIG
address
1624Rpqknc7t5KyG6DPbuGJ9hFyPY6hjom
transaction
89d6b998c414d53d1e541f6cdb9c36fa39c1d66a16bccc491b84f67a3f0a4faa
spent
true